
Description
Intended for Wired Home and Office Networks
- The Category 6 cable is the cable standard for Gigabit Ethernet and other network protocols. A Category 6 Ethernet Patch Cable is also referred to as a Cat6 Network Cable, Cat6 Cable, Cat6 Ethernet Cable, or Cat6 Data/LAN Cable.
- The cable's RJ45 connectors offer universal connectivity to computers and network components, such as routers, switch boxes, network printers, and network attached storage devices.
Built for Future-proof Speed and Reliable Connectivity
- This Cat6 cable supports up to 550 MHz and is suitable for 10BASE-T, 100BASE-TX (Fast Ethernet), 1000BASE-T / 1000BASE-TX (Gigabit Ethernet) and 10GBASE-T (10-Gigabit Ethernet).
- Our cables are made of 100% bare copper wire as opposed to copper clad aluminum (CCA) wire, therefore fully compliant with UL Code 444, which require pure bare copper wire in Cat6 communications cables. Our Cat6 patch and bulk cables are used by data centers around the world.
Specifications
- Cable Type: CAT6
- Outside Diameter: 5.8 ± 0.3 mm
- Jacket Material: PVC
- Conductor Material: 100% Bare Copper
- Contact Plating: 50 Micron Gold Plated
- Conductor Gauge: 24 AWG
- Cable Performance: Up to 550 MHz
- Cable Structure: Stranded Twisted Pair
- Cable Shielding: Unshielded (UTP)
- UL and EIA/TIA Verified
- Power over Ethernet (POE) and Voice Over IP (VOIP) compliant
